Crowds gathered on O’Connell Street Bridge last night as the Dublin Fire Brigade rescued a man who was having difficulty in the River Liffey.
The emergency services rescue boat was deployed to save the struggling man, with six fire engines arriving on the scene with crews from Dublin Fire Brigade headquarters and Donnybrook.

The incident took place around 10.30pm last night and was resolved within minutes. It is not yet clear how the man had gotten into difficulty.
